The Nigerian Governors Forum (NGF), representing the governors of all 36 states, has expressed its support for the establishment of state police during a recent meeting in Abuja. This gathering, which extended into the early hours of Thursday, focused on various national issues, with state policing emerging as a key topic amid ongoing security concerns. The governors emphasized the necessity for any new policing framework to be underpinned by clear constitutional provisions that safeguard citizens’ rights. In a communiqué issued after the meeting, NGF Chairman AbdulRahman AbdulRazaq highlighted that the governors reviewed progress on creating a viable state police system and engaged in consultations regarding proposed constitutional amendments and operational frameworks to facilitate its implementation.
